Truck driver rescued from flooded Lanyang River in Yilan after overnight downpour
A night of heavy thunderstorms in Yilan sent the Lanyang River surging and trapped a truck driver in the flood, but rescuers got him out unhurt.
- A man in his 60s, on standby in his tractor-trailer for river dredging work, was caught when the water rose suddenly before dawn.
- The rising river swallowed most of the truck near the Huludu Bridge; he tried to drive to the bank but got stuck in the current.
- Seven firefighters could not reach him on foot, so they rigged a rope line across the water and waded out to him.
- They fitted him with a life jacket, helmet and float ring and pulled him to shore just after 5:30 a.m.; he was shaken but refused hospital treatment.
- The truck is still sitting in the river and will only be assessed once the water drops.
Outlook: More sudden downpours could bring further flash flooding in Yilan, and the stranded truck stays put until the river falls.
